I like what your doing. I've read through the JavaScript side of things and the code reads like you'd expect (well done).

I'd like to see more examples of how clients can store arbitrary data in the dht.

I'm not really seeing much in the way of security but I suspect that's part of the dht (admittedly I haven't read it all yet).

Also, have you given any thought to how you might handle requests made while a peer who could handle it isn't online at the time?

It looks like the connect code just returns the first peer it finds, it probably should be at least random.

Anyway, this looks good.

Do you have a list of things to be done somewhere?

@allain thanks a lot for your feedback

Right now the DHT is used only to let clients to discover other clients, but yes, the next step is to add the the grape put / get methods to retrieve and store informations from the DHT.

What I like of this approach is that is really fast, the throughput is incredible higher than pigato and it has less constraints

Regarding the security we have several options to think about. I'd like to create a layer on top of Grenache to let Clients publish/fetch encrypted informations using pre-shared keys or asymmetric encryption. Lot to think about.
